Frater's winner earns United their first road win

March 29, 2019 - United Soccer League Championship (USL)
New Mexico United News Release


(TACOMA, WA) For the first time in New Mexico United history, the team trailed. In the 3rd minute of a road game against Tacoma Defiance, Azriel Gonzales found the net for Tacoma, and put the visitors on their back heel.

30 plus minutes of a midfield stalemate would ensue, and United fans held their breath, until Ryan Williams equalized in 37th minute. 40 minutes later, Kevaughn Frater would put United ahead, for good. Santi Moar's goal streak ends at 3 games, but he did notch the assist on the Frater winner, and contributed 5 key passes to the attack

United now sits in 2nd place in the USL Championship Western Conference standings. Their next match is next Saturday, April 6, against Rio Grande Valley FC. David Estrada was influential throughout the match. He recorded three key passes, won three tackles and went 7 of 8 in duels.

MAN OF THE MATCH:

Kevaughn Frater flexed, and there's no doubt that he's a premier striker in the USL Championship. His third goal of the season ultimately led to NM United earning three more points in their inaugural campaign.
